Busch Surname Meaning

German (also Büsch): topographic name for someone who lived by a thicket or wood from Middle Low German and Middle High German busch ‘bush copse’ or a habitational name from a place called with this word or Büsch.

Dutch: variant of Bosch.

Source: Dictionary of American Family Names 2nd edition, 2022

Where is the Busch family from?

You can see how Busch families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Busch family name was found in the USA, the UK, Canada, and Scotland between 1840 and 1920. The most Busch families were found in USA in 1920. In 1891 there were 66 Busch families living in London. This was about 61% of all the recorded Busch's in United Kingdom. London had the highest population of Busch families in 1891.

What is the average Busch lifespan?

Between 1942 and 2004, in the United States, Busch life expectancy was at its lowest point in 1945, and highest in 2000. The average life expectancy for Busch in 1942 was 56, and 78 in 2004.
